Here are some of the best ways to be healthy.

Climb stairs. Stroll up the stairs to where you live or work as an alternative to using the elevator. While this will be tough to do if you live on or if your job is on a super high level floor in a skyscraper, taking the stairs to a home or office on, say, the fifth floor is completely do-able. Even if you do live or work on one of the higher floors, you can still get off of the elevator early and climb up the stairs the rest of the way. Most people will decide to be idle and take an elevator instead of opting for exercise on the stairs. Even if you only have a single flight to climb, climbing down and up it during the day is a great way to get additional exercise.

The ingredients needed to make Madras Beef Curry:

  1. Take 2 tablespoons of ground coriander.
  2. Take 1 tablespoon of ground cumin.
  3. Get 1 teaspoon of turmeric.
  4. Take 1/2 teaspoon of freshly ground black pepper.
  5. You need 1 teaspoon of chilli powder (optional).
  6. Provide 2 of garlic cloves, crushed.
  7. Get 2 teaspoons of grated ginger.
  8. Use 2 1/2 tablespoons of lemon juice.
  9. Prepare 2 tablespoons of olive oil.
  10. Get 1 kg of beef chuck steak, cut into 2.5cm cubes.
  11. Use 4 tablespoons of tomato paste.
  12. Get 1 cup of Massel beef stock.
  13. Provide of Red chilli optional.
  14. Get of Lemon slices optional.

Steps to make Madras Beef Curry:

  1. Combine coriander, cumin, salt, turmeric, pepper, chilli, garlic, ginger and lemon juice in a bowl to form a paste. Set aside..
  2. Heat 1 tablespoon of oil in a large saucepan over high heat. Add half the beef. Cook, stirring, for 2 to 3 minutes, or until browned. Transfer to a bowl. Repeat with remaining oil and beef..
  3. Reduce heat to medium. Add spice paste. Cook for 1 minute. Return beef to saucepan. Cook, stirring, for 1 minute, or until meat is coated with paste. Add tomato paste and stock. Bring to the boil. Reduce heat to low. Cover. Cook for 1 hour 45 minutes, or until beef is tender..
  4. Remove lid. Cook, uncovered, for a further 15 minutes, or until sauce has reduced and thickened slightly..
  5. Serve with rice. Top with lemon and fresh chilli (optional)..
